West Virginia Drones Near Prisons & Critical Infrastructure (2026)

Restricted: West Virginia (61-16-2(b)): a misdemeanor to fly a drone over a 'targeted facility' (critical infrastructure) to deploy an object or to surveil/gather info with intent to do harm.
